It's currently 5:15am as I type, but it was 4:30am that I got up with him. It was 1am before that. I've been trying to help him sleep at night and encourage him to fall asleep on his own. Every night we lay him down when he starts getting tired. It usually takes a few tries for him to fall asleep, but he eventually will. After that, I keep the lights off or low, with little to no noise. When he does wake up, I try to not talk to him so he knows that it's not time for that. I've been doing this since I brought him home from the hospital. So what happens? 4:30am strikes and he looks at me and smiles with his eyes WIDE open! I put him in bed between me and Rick, turned out the lights and hoped he could lull himself back to sleep, feeling safe between his mommy and daddy... no dice. I got up, changed his diaper, put on his lullaby's CD and tried walking the floors with him. No dice. So, now he's in his play pen watching his Ocean Wonders thing coming pretty close to crying now. It plays nice relaxing music too. It's playing Canon in D right now. What's funny is what usually puts him to sleep is Rick's heavy metal. I'm not playing that right now. I need sleep too...
How can I make this baby sleep through a night? Or at least wake up less?
